Обзор Google Maps

   © СОТОВИК   Автор статьи: Юрий Нечаев

Обзор Google Maps



Обзор Google Maps

Google Maps
- Определяем координаты
- Google Maps
- Зачем она?
- Сравнение с GPS
- Заключение


Google Maps :: Обзор :: Определяем координаты

Возможность определять координаты на местности - одна из немногих функций, которая сегодня, по сути, пока не получила популярности у массового пользователя, и не думаю, что она станет столь же знаменитой, как, к примеру, музыкальная составляющая или фото-видеосъемка. Она известна среди небольшого круга людей, и на это есть ряд причин. Самая главная - она не нужна массовому рынку, хотя, в перспективе, из нее мог бы выйти толк. Второстепенная - нет дешевой технологии для ее использования.

Давайте посмотрим, какие они, эти технологии. Самая главная и на сегодняшний день наиболее известная - это технология GPS - спутниковая система навигации, для ее работы необходимы сами спутники, коих уже 24 штуки вертятся на орбите, специальный модуль (приемник) в устройстве и, конечно же, само программное обеспечение. Вторая - эта определение координат, используя базовые станции сотовых операторов. Один из самых неудачных способов, с результатами, испорченными большими погрешностями, так как для точного определения координат необходима высокая плотность базовых станций - искомое место определяется по сигналам с БС, в пределах которых находится абонент. А их даже в черте города не так уж и много, нет, конечно, операторы увеличивают емкость сети, но массово ставить дорогущие базовые станции никто из них не будет. Как правило, пользователь находится в зоне действия нескольких станций, "вися" на наиболее мощном и свободном сигнале. При этом точность определения координат составляет свыше нескольких сот метров. Понятно, что такая погрешность никому не нужна, и использовать ее в коммерческих целях не имеет смысла, хотя у оператора "МегаФон" присутствует эта услуга, но пользуется ею единицы и то, часто баловства ради, попробовав пару раз, абоненты потом к ней и не возвращаются - все равно система никакой точной информации дать не может. Кроме того, она "заточена" только под городские условия с ее массовыми, по сравнению с сельской местностью, застройками БС.

Что ж, выбор альтернатив не слишком радует, ведь для некоторых (путешественников и туристов, водителей и просто любознательных граждан) возможность скоординировать свой маршрут на местности, узнать свое местонахождение может стать как источником спасения, так и способом сэкономить время на плутании в узеньких улочках и переулках многих старых европейских городов. Впрочем, буквально недавно к этому небольшому списку прибавилась еще одна возможность. Речь идет о картах Google в мобильном телефоне. Это небольшое Java-приложение (русскоязычный дистрибутив весит 182 Kb), для полноценной работы которого необходимо соединение с сервером компании посредством технологий GPRS/EDGE. На этой ноте пора перейти к ее рассмотрению.

Google Maps :: Обзор :: Google Maps

Загрузить на свой мобильный телефон приложение Google Maps можно на специальной странице сайта Google.ru, размер дистрибутива невелик и, как уже отмечалось, составляет всего лишь 182 Kb. При этом пользователю доступны карты на различных языках, в том числе и на русском. Кстати, помимо java-дистрибутива на сайте можно отыскать и инсталляционный файл для устройств на OS Windows Mobile.

После установки запускаем программу. Для ее работы необходимо подключение через GPRS/EDGE канал, ведь она осуществляет загрузку информации с сервера. Проще говоря: пользователь загружает на телефон лишь оболочку, каркас без определенных деталей, которые затем подгружаются дополнительно. Для того, чтобы контролировать объем трафика, компания поместила в правой верхнем углу счетчик скачиваемых килобайт. Хочу сразу сказать, что для бережливых пользователей использование данной программы будет сущее расстройство, так как с ее помощью за 15-20 минут можно с легкостью "спустить" мегабайт столь ценного трафика.

Скриншоты Google Maps

Кроме того, скорость загрузки информации оставляет желать лучшего, даже через EDGE-канал. Приходится ждать, пока произойдет загрузка, период ожидания исчисляется секундами (как правило, один загружаемый объект рисуется на экране в течение 7-8 секунд).

Скриншоты Google Maps Скриншоты Google Maps Скриншоты Google Maps

После загрузки мы находимся в стартовом окне. Если вы впервые загружаете программу, то оказываетесь перед картой Евразии, а если уже работали с ней, то она откроется на том же месте, на котором вы ее и покинули, достаточно удобно, и, что греха таить, экономно - тем самым удается избежать лишних и никому не нужных трат.

Скриншоты Google Maps

Работа с программой очень проста. Кнопка подтверждения выбора увеличивает масштаб, правая софт-клавиша наоборот его уменьшает, а левая кнопка отвечает за вызов меню, в котором и скрываются различные возможности.

Скриншоты Google Maps

"Поиск компаний". Эта функция позволяет искать в городе, формируя запрос, различные компании. К примеру, мы ищем в Москве гостиницу "Россия". Вводим поиск следующим образом: Москва, гостиницы, Россия. Теоретически после ввода запроса, устройство связывается с сервером и ищет необходимую информацию, высвечивая ее потом на экране, причем, если в базе данных имеется контактная информация данной гостиницы, то и она отображается, сразу же можно позвонить по указанному номеру телефона. Очень удобно. Правда, в русскоязычном поиске порой отыскать нужную информацию не всегда возможно - пишется, что такая функция пока не поддерживается, это я связываю, прежде всего, с локализацией продукта, хотя, с другой стороны, при правильном оформлении запроса на английском языке добиться нужного результата от программы возможно. Кстати, вообще, работать с Google Maps лучше на английском языке, русский он понимает не всегда и не выдает нужную информацию. Так было у меня, когда я попытался отыскать свою улицу, в своем провинциальном городе, набрав ее на русском языке - положительного результата не было, даже свой город найти не смог. Нет, на карте его название видно, но вместо улиц - серая пелена. Написание на английском языке позволило полюбоваться на собственную улицу и дом.

Скриншоты Google Maps Скриншоты Google Maps

Скриншоты Google Maps Скриншоты Google Maps

"Показать на карте". Вводим адрес и получаем результат, все просто и понятно и очень удобно. После нахождения нужного места, пользователь волен проложить маршрут к этой или от этой точки в любое другое место, которое он укажет. Что любопытно, произойдет маршрутизация, программа выдаст наиболее быстрый способ добраться до или от места назначения.

Скриншоты Google Maps

Увы, но так как технология GPS не поддерживается (точнее, она поддерживается, но лишь для пользователей американского виртуального оператора Helio с устройствами на OS Windows Mobile), то отслеживать передвижение нельзя, как и нет "милого" (обычно на всех GPS-приемниках металлический голос хочется через некоторое время отключить) голоса, повествующего о необходимости повернуть в тот или иной проулок. На экране отображается текстовая информация о маршруте, который разбит на части (каких-либо пересечений улиц), при достижении определенной точки просто нажимаем на "далее" и на экране высвечивается следующий этап движения.

Скриншоты Google Maps Скриншоты Google Maps Скриншоты Google Maps

Кроме того, указывается ориентировочное время достижения места назначения, как правило, маршрут состоит из линий разных цветов. Эти цвета показывают с какой скоростью необходимо двигаться, чтобы успеть в написанное время:

  • зеленый - более 80 км/ч;
  • желтый - 40-80 км/ч;
  • красный - менее 40 км/ч;
  • серый - нет данных.


  • Скриншоты Google Maps

    Маршрут в последствии можно сохранить в одну из 10 специально для этого предназначенных ячеек (вызов "Избранного" осуществляется при нажатии на клавишу звездочка). Идеальная простота.

    "Как проехать". Вводим начальную и конечную точку и получаем маршрут. Принцип работы такой же, какой я описывал в прошлом разделе.

    Скриншоты Google Maps

    "Вид со спутника". После выбора этого раздела на экране отображаются снимки местности со спутника, их, как и сами карты, можно увеличивать или уменьшать, чтобы получить информацию о существующем рельефе местности. Пригодится в том случае, если кто-то находится, к примеру, в горной местности (причем там, где работает сотовая связь).

    Скриншоты Google Maps Скриншоты Google Maps

    "Очистить карту". Все последствия наших действий исчезают.

    "Масштаб". Краткий экскурс в то, как надо уменьшать и увеличивать изображение, копирует в чем-то "Справку" - следующий раздел. Наверное, кто-то может подумать, зачем это дублирование? А затем, что справка также загружается из Интернета, как и карты, это позволяет экономить время и деньги пользователя.

    Google Maps :: Обзор :: Зачем она?

    Если зайти на сайт www.google.ru и заглянуть в раздел "Еще", то можно понять, что Google - это не просто поисковик, а целая масса различных программ, предназначенных, в большей степени, для одного - удобной работе в среде Интернет. Кроме того, одним из довольно успешных проектов стоит посчитать сервис Google Earth, когда любую точку земного шара (и даже звездного неба) можно увидеть на экране своего монитора, не вставая, как говорится, со своего кресла. Этот продукт имеет три вида: бесплатный, платный (20 долларов) и сильно платный (400 долларов), последний существует для организаций. Поэтому появление версии для мобильного телефона, которая старается (но у нее пока это не получается в силу ограниченности) скопировать своего старшего товарища, вполне понятна и обоснована тем, что это задел на будущее. Пока Java-программа не может претендовать на полноценный коммерческий продукт, уж больно много в ней различных нереализованных функций, но в качестве задела на будущее - это, бесспорно, довольно перспективная штуковина, которая может стать некой альтернативой технологии GPS.

    Google Maps :: Обзор :: Сравнение с GPS

    Нельзя сказать, что Java-приложение Google станет конкурентом GPS, ни в коем случае, ведь спутниковое позиционирование предлагает, что логично, на данный момент гораздо больше возможностей. Но, что странно, все эти преимущества уже сейчас складываются из скорости работы и удобства использования. Если кто-то думает, что я не прав, то давайте проверим это на ряде утверждений, логика покажет - уже сейчас GPS имеет не столь подавляющие преимущества перед разработкой Google, как можно подумать. При этом речь идет не о возможностях программного обеспечения, которым оснащаются различные GPS-приемники и мобильные трубки, а о базовых понятиях работы.

  • GPS позволяет определять координаты на местности. Наша Java-программа тоже умеет это делать, по-своему и по-особому, но все равно умеет. Тут никто не зарабатывает балы.


  • Маршрутизация. Тут GPS на данный момент имеет преимущество за счет голосового комментария и отслеживания перемещения через спутники в режиме реального времени. GPS берет один, нет, все же два балла - как-никак речь идет о двух разных функциях.


  • GPS работает быстрее, тут я полностью согласен, да, пока по GPRS/EDGE каналам передастся информация, то это займет ни одну минуту. Еще один бал в копилку GPS. Впрочем, была б у нас сеть 3G, тогда бы еще не известно, кто бы выиграл.


  • Зато у Java-программы имеется одна приятная особенность - она подойдет для любого мобильного телефона с поддержкой Java. Бал, причем существенный, в пользу Google.


  • Она бесплатна, пользователь платит только за трафик, ему нет нужды покупать программы и карты для своего GPS приемника, чья стоимость порой достигает стоимости самого устройства. Правда, сказать, что это существенное преимущество - пока нельзя. Все дело в наших провайдеров связи. У нас безлимитный интернет операторы сотовой связи не предоставляют, а это может вылиться в копеечку для кошелька нашего человека. Зато в Европе имеется то, чего нам, похоже, еще ждать и ждать. Однако мы живем в России, поэтому присужу ничью.


  • Java-программа может работать и в закрытых помещениях, в любом месте, где есть сотовая связь. Для GPS нужно открытое место. С другой стороны, кто-то может сказать, что, к примеру, на Cеверном Полюсе GPS будет работать, а Google Maps нет, но уж простите, но считать это в пользу GPS по вполне понятным причинам я не буду. Этот раздел остается за Google.


  • Для GPS существует множество карт, для Google, увы, нет. Первые выигрывают.


  • Подведем итоги нашего импровизированного подсчета. Из 8 возможных баллов 4 достается GPS, 2 Google и еще два никому. Хочу особо отметить, что результат для новичка, который еще толком не успел освоиться на рынке, просто поразителен.

    Google Maps :: Обзор :: Заключение

    Со временем, если Google не забросит этот проект и будет активно его развивать, то у GPS появится реальный противник, настолько реальный, что сможет достаточно активно и агрессивно завоевать внимание пользователей. Конечно, нельзя сказать, что все, GPS - кранты, этого никогда не наступит, так как специализированные устройства, которые работают по всему миру и в любом месте земного шара с богатым набором вспомогательного ПО, гораздо лучше каких-то программ, но в качестве альтернативы, причем бесплатной альтернативы, она уже сейчас достаточно интересна. Не стоит забывать и о ее универсальности, она подходит для любого мобильного телефона. Именно бесплатность и универсальность и станут фундаментом будущего успеха этой программы у обычных пользователей, главное, чтобы у компании дошли руки привести ее в порядок и развивать дальше.




    Обзор Google Maps

    Обзор Google Maps


    ******* Дата публикации статьи - 3 сентября 2007
    Авторизация


    Регистрация
    Восстановление пароля